Watchmen Director shock confession
Zack Snyder may been heading towards geek-deity status for directing the upcoming conversion of Watchmen, but in a recent interview at Radar, he revealed his murkier past…
As a jock…
It’s true. I’d been making movies since I was about 11. It was very Rushmore-ian. I needed the parts to be played by all sorts of characters, so I needed jocks and geeks alike. It was good that I had both in my camp. My senior year, I kind of quit sports after meeting this supercool bodybuilder named Jim Arden [who was a teacher at his school]. He had a big, gray beard and his hair in corn rows—I’d never come across anyone as eccentric. He had a gym in the basement of the school; I went and trained with him for about three years.
